Typically at lower gears of a vehicle (gears 1 and 2), the very high rim pulls can be generated. However, at low gears, one has to maintain a lower speed. At high gears of a vehicle, high speeds can be achieved but the rim pull will be less (Fig. 5.22 ).

To find the coefficient of friction, you can look up a table of … WebJun 7, 2024 · The force F needed to overcome friction and set a body of weight W in motion on a flat surface is given by F = μsW. Likewise, once the body is in motion, the force needed to keep it in motion is F = μkW. Every pair of surfaces has a unique, empirically obtained set of coefficients.
Steps for Solving Static Friction Problems Step 1: Identify the coefficient of static friction between the surface and the object. Step 2: Find the normal force acting on the object. Step 3: Find the maximum value of the static friction by multiplying the coefficient of static friction and the normal force.
